Bulls say

NetApp is expected to continue its strong performance in the hybrid and public cloud segments, driven by a growing client base and a strong portfolio of data management solutions. Higher systems pricing, a large multi-year enterprise agreement, and continued GM expansion in the public cloud segment are expected to boost revenues in the coming quarters. Additionally, the company's focus on cost management and efficient operations has resulted in record operating margins and the authorization of a $1 billion share repurchase program for FY27. However, the increasing demand for media and memory components could potentially be an intermediate term headwind for the company.

Bears say

NetApp is performing well in terms of multi-year contract signings and service revenues, but its memory costs and margin concerns could lead to underperformance in the near term. The company's all-flash array revenues continue to grow, but with only a 11% increase year over year, it is clear that their growth trajectory is slowing down. Lastly, the market's pessimism towards NetApp's earnings may be overdone, as the company has taken proactive steps to offset margin pressure and has a favorable position in sourcing NAND.
